Camper Health and Safety
At
Camp Wright, we strive to make each camper's experience a happy, healthy one. We
understand that campers will require medical care for a variety of reasons while
at camp. We ask families to provide all pertinent medical and behavioral health
information on the camper health forms, found
here and in the registration packet. During all camp sessions, camper health
care is supervised by an RN. During resident camp sessions, and RN, EMT or MD is
on site at all times. Additionally, all staff are certified in first aid and
CPR. Please speak with your child about his or her health while at camp, and
encourage him or her speak with a counselor or visit the nurse when necessary.
Camp Wright has standing orders which cover most minor ailments. The camp nurse
can provide campers with some over the counter medications, sunscreen, aloe vera
gel, bandages, cold drinks of water, and some TLC when necessary.
Illness at
Camp
Should a camper need
more care than can be provided at Camp Wright, parents will be contacted. Camp
Wright also works with an off site physician when additional care is required.
If a camper becomes ill, campers may stay in the infirmary for 24 hours under
the care of the camp nurse. If the ailment persists or progresses, parents will
be contacted to take their child home. Campers may return to camp after they
have recovered and are no longer contagious.
Dietary Needs
and Food Allergies
Camp Wright is able
to accommodate many dietary needs and restrictions. Please include this
information on the health form. We are a peanut free facility. Campers who
receive peanut products in care packages, or bring peanut products to camp, will
be asked to store them in the office until check-out day.
